Question

In an experiment, 0.02 kg of a substance is heated in a bathof boiling water until its temperature is approximately 100Celsius. The substance is then placed in an insulated containerthat is holding 0.10 kg of water at 25 Celsius. The finalequilibrium temperature of the mixture is 32 Celsius. The specificheat of substance is.... Please show work! Thanks :) I think it may be 2.15... but I'm not too sure. Explanation / Answer

Heat lost by substance = Heat gained by water                       M C dt = m c dt ' where M = 0.02 kg           dt =100-32 = 68            m= 0.1 kg           dt ' = 32-25 = 7            c= specific heat of water = 4186 J / kg o C substitue values weget Specific heat of substanceC value
